Nevers Earthenware, 18th Century: Holy Water Font

Among everyday devotional objects, the small Nevers earthenware holy water font presented here is intended for prayer by the flickering light of a candle, and is placed on the wall at the head of the bed before bedtime, accompanying this peaceful ritual familiar to so many children. The depiction of the crucifixion is simple yet colorful, and the cup for holy water bears the symbol of Christ. Even in its modest form, this object was once a staple in all fine earthenware collections.
